Publisher 1-On-1: Banipal

We’re delighted to welcome a publishing titan for this week’s instalment of Publisher 1-On-1; welcome to the stage, Margaret Obank, publisher of Banipal!

Margaret is renowned for her contributions to the dissemination of contemporary Arabic literature in English translation. In 1997, she co-founded Banipal magazine of modern Arab literature in translation with her husband, the Iraqi author and journalist Samuel Shimon.

Publisher 1-On-1: Archaeology Ireland

Drumroll please 🥁 🥁 🥁

…It’s time for another instalment of our Publisher 1-On-1 series! Today we are lucky enough to be chatting to the lovely Una MacConville, director of Wordwell and publisher of Archaeology Ireland.

The Wordwell Group, established in 1986, is the publisher of History Ireland, Archaeology Ireland and Books Ireland magazines, alongside Wordwell Books and, as of 2019, Eastwood Books.
